数据库性能优化--查询优化
时间: 2023-09-30 22:11:57 浏览: 120
查询优化是提高数据库性能的关键步骤之一。以下是一些常见的查询优化技巧:
1. 索引优化:使用适当的索引可以大大提高查询速度。确保在经常查询的列上创建索引,并使用复合索引来覆盖多个列。
2. 查询优化器:大多数数据库都有内置的查询优化器,它可以优化查询计划并提高查询性能。确保在需要的地方启用查询优化器。
3. 分区:对于大型表,可以使用分区技术将表分成多个子表,以便更快地执行查询。
4. 缓存:使用缓存技术可以减少数据库的负载,并提高查询性能。将经常访问的数据存储在缓存中,以便更快地访问。
5. 优化查询语句:使用优化过的查询语句可以大大减少数据库查询的时间。使用正确的JOIN语句,并避免使用SELECT *语句。
6. 分析查询日志:分析查询日志可以帮助识别慢查询,并确定需要优化的查询语句。
7. 数据库服务器优化:优化数据库服务器硬件和软件配置可以提高查询性能。确保数据库服务器具有足够的内存和CPU资源,并使用最新版本的数据库软件。
阅读全文